[AVT] time alignment capability
I believe that there *are* significant use cases for something
like Dave's "payload format independent capability". Long-time
participants in this forum will have heard my refrain before:
RTP's original design never addressed or intended to address the
issue of long-term phase correlation among sender and receiver
sample clocks. In neither theory nor practice are RTP media
sources or sinks expected to be phase synchronous to NTP time,
and drift does occur.
There is a large class of applications wherein the resulting
artifacts (dropped/repeated video frames, audio pops, drifting
inter-track synchronization) are negligible and the current
RTP architecture is sufficient. There is also a class of
applications (largely but not exclusively of "professional"
type) which do not tolerate such artifacts well and would benefit
from additional features supporting phase synchronization of
sources and receivers.
This task is nontrivial, as different use cases call for different
types of "pulling" or "pushing" sync. Existing practice in
professional video and audio production studios offers insight
into the type of time alignment capabilities that are likely to
be useful.

> On Mar 1, 2006, at 5:10 PM, Ejzak, Richard P (Richard) wrote:
>
> > Hi all,
> > The editors of RFC 3267 bis are preparing a new draft for the
> > upcoming meeting and we propose to add an optional capability to
> > perform time alignment for AMR and WB-AMR. Unless there are
> > significant objections to this addition, the editors propose to add
> > time alignment to the new draft next week. Please provide any
> > comments or concerns with the proposed new capability.
> >
> > Time alignment is useful in certain gateway-to-gateway scenarios
> > and certain gateway-to-VoIP-terminal scenarios. It is the ability
> > for a receiving gateway to request that the encoder shift the time
> > reference for encoding and packetization by a specified amount.
